Transaction d15146d2b04de77ba767888042bdbac3fb56e82d61ef4382a7a32c4f74c46438
2 Input
2 Outputs
- d15146d2b04de77ba767888042bdbac3fb56e82d61ef4382a7a32c4f74c46438:0
- d15146d2b04de77ba767888042bdbac3fb56e82d61ef4382a7a32c4f74c46438:1
value 1007839
address 3EnJQahH3NqnrKGPbRNyL1qffyfsCc8aGK
value 44753
address 121ASUQM24kGvbJM59nDaharLw7KFus7CE